What is a Credit Card?
A credit card is a type of payment card that allows you to borrow money from the issuer (usually a bank) to make purchases. When you use a credit card, you’re essentially borrowing money from the issuer and agreeing to pay it back over time, usually with interest.
There are many different types of credit cards available, each with different terms and benefits. Some credit cards offer cashback or rewards for using them, while others have low interest rates or offer perks like travel insurance.
How to Apply for a Credit Card ?
Applying for a credit card is relatively easy, but there are a few things you should keep in mind. Here are the steps you’ll need to take to apply for a credit card:
- Research different credit card offers: Before you apply for a credit card, it’s important to compare offers from different issuers to find the card that best meets your needs. Look at the interest rate, fees, and rewards or benefits offered by each card.
- Check your credit score: Your credit score is a number that represents your creditworthiness. It’s based on your credit history and is used by lenders to decide whether to approve your application for a credit card. You can check your credit score for free on sites like Credit Karma or Credit Sesame.
- Gather the necessary information: To apply for a credit card, you’ll need to provide some personal information, such as your name, address, and income. You’ll also need to provide information about your employment and any outstanding debts you may have.
- Submit your application: Once you’ve gathered all the necessary information, you can submit your application for a credit card. You’ll usually hear back within a few days to a week, and the issuer will let you know if you’ve been approved or denied.
Tips for Using Credit Cards Responsibly
Using a credit card responsibly is key to avoiding debt and maintaining a good credit score. Here are some tips for using credit cards responsibly:
- Only charge what you can afford to pay off: One of the most important things to keep in mind when using a credit card is to only charge what you can afford to pay off. If you don’t pay off your balance in full each month, you’ll end up paying interest on the remaining balance.
- Pay your bills on time: It’s important to make your payments on time to avoid late fees and to maintain a good credit score. Set up automatic payments or reminders to make sure you never miss a payment.
- Keep your balances low: High balances can be a sign that you’re using too much credit and can hurt your credit score. Try to keep your balances low and pay them off as soon as possible.
- Watch out for fraud: Credit card fraud is a common problem, so it’s important to keep an eye on your account and report any suspicious activity right away. Keep your card in a safe place and never share your account information with anyone.
- Understand the terms and fees associated with your card: Make sure you understand all the terms and fees associated with your credit card before you apply. Look out for annual fees, balance transfer fees, and cash advance fees.
Term and Conditions for Credit Card-:
When applying for a credit card, it’s important to read and understand the terms and conditions associated with the card. Here are some key terms and conditions to look out for:
1- Interest rate: This is the percentage rate at which you’ll be charged interest on the outstanding balance on your credit card. The higher the interest rate, the more expensive it will be to carry a balance on your card.
2- Annual fee: Some credit cards charge an annual fee, which is a charge that you pay each year for having the card. This fee can be waived in some cases if you meet certain criteria such as a minimum spend or maintaining a certain credit limit.
3- Credit limit: This is the maximum amount of credit that the issuer is willing to extend to you. You should be aware of your credit limit and try not to exceed it, as doing so can harm your credit score.
4- Minimum payment: This is the smallest amount that you are required to pay each month to keep your account in good standing. It’s important to pay at least the minimum payment, but it’s best to pay off as much of the balance as possible to avoid high interest charges.
5- Grace period: This is the period of time between the end of the billing cycle and the due date when you can pay your bill without incurring interest charges. Some credit cards do not have a grace period, so it’s important to check if the card you are interested in has one and if not, be prepared to pay interest on your balance from the day you make a purchase.
6- Balance transfer and cash advance fees: Some credit card companies may charge additional fees if you transfer a balance from another card or take out a cash advance. These fees can be high, so it’s important to be aware of them and consider them when comparing credit card offers.
7- Rewards and perks: Some credit cards offer rewards, such as cashback or travel points, for using the card. These can be a great benefit, but it’s important to be aware of any restrictions or limitations that come with the rewards.
8- Foreign transaction fee: Some credit cards charge a fee for transactions made outside of the country. This fee can be as high as 3% of the transaction amount, so it’s important to be aware of this if you plan on traveling abroad.
It’s important to understand all the terms and conditions associated with a credit card before you apply. Be sure to read the fine print and ask questions if anything is unclear. This will help you make an informed decision and use the card responsibly.
